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41610013523 58664751360 2102991715 42506 139286290
7991006 10123 90
7991006 10123 90
6752766 93038627645 18674746
All about undefined
Interested in learning more?
7991006 10123 90
6752766 93038627645 18674746
See more
19883862030 1498 17139627
9682566292 2397 6756 50 774854099
See more
13182037310 54555574227 5661702
0707 7270944 46
See more